Why Is a Wedding Guest List Important?
Your guest list affects many parts of wedding planning. The number of guests can influence your venue size, catering budget, invitations, rentals, seating arrangement and overall wedding cost.
Creating the guest list early gives you a clearer idea of how many people you may need to accommodate and helps you make better planning decisions.

Wedding RSVP Tracking
Tracking RSVPs is one of the most important parts of managing a wedding guest list. Guests may confirm attendance, decline the invitation or take additional time to respond.
Keeping these statuses organized helps you estimate your final attendance and prepare information for your venue and caterer.

Wedding Guest List Tips
- Start your guest list early.
- Separate guests by bride and groom side.
- Track RSVP responses regularly.
- Keep children’s attendance clearly marked.
- Record meal preferences when necessary.
- Track plus-ones separately.
- Keep your guest count aligned with your venue capacity.
- Use your guest count when estimating catering costs.
- Review duplicate names before finalizing the list.
- Keep a backup copy of your final guest list.
Wedding Guest List and Seating Chart
Your guest list is usually created before the final seating chart. Once you know which guests are attending, you can begin arranging them into tables according to your reception layout.
Keep your final guest list updated as RSVPs change so your seating plan does not become outdated.
Adults and Children at a Wedding
Some wedding receptions include both adults and children. Recording guest type in your planning list can help when considering meals, seating and other arrangements.
Whether children are invited and how they are accommodated is entirely up to the couple and their wedding plans.
Wedding Plus-One Planning
A plus-one can affect your final guest count, catering requirements and seating arrangement. If your invitation policy allows plus-ones, record them consistently so your guest numbers remain accurate.

What is a wedding guest list?
A wedding guest list is a record of the people invited to a wedding. It can include names, RSVP responses and other planning information.
How many people should I invite to my wedding?
Your guest count should fit your available budget, venue capacity and personal preferences. There is no single guest number that works for every wedding.
Should I separate the bride and groom guest lists?
Separating the lists can make it easier to see how guests are distributed between both sides and identify shared guests.
How should I track wedding RSVPs?
Track each guest as attending, pending or declined and update the status whenever you receive a response.
Should children be included in the guest count?
Yes, children should be included in the overall number of invited or attending guests. Recording them separately can also help with planning.
What is a wedding plus-one?
A plus-one generally refers to an additional guest invited with another guest. Whether someone receives a plus-one depends on the couple’s invitation policy.
